PNC Alleged To Have Inflated Mortgage Loan Principals During COVID-19 Pandemic

(October 7, 2021, 12:16 PM EDT) -- BALTIMORE — Borrowers who have mortgage loans with PNC Bank NA and entered into COVID-19 deferral agreements with the lender filed a nationwide class action against PNC in Maryland federal court Oct. 5, alleging that the lender breached the terms of the deferral agreements by double-charging borrowers when it added the total past-due amounts to the outstanding principal on their loans....
